Wheelchair Ramp Installation in Wilmington, NC
Wheelchair ramp installation services provide property owners with accessible solutions to improve entryways and outdoor pathways. These services typically cover a range of projects, including installing permanent or portable ramps at residential homes, apartment complexes, and commercial properties. The process involves assessing the property’s layout, designing a suitable ramp that meets accessibility needs, and ensuring the installation complies with safety and building standards. Homeowners often want to understand the materials used, the durability of the ramps, and how the installation will integrate with existing structures to ensure long-term accessibility.
Before requesting wheelchair ramp installation, property owners should consider factors such as the location of entry points, the slope or incline needed for safe use, and any local building codes or regulations that may apply. It’s also helpful to evaluate the available space for the ramp and whether a permanent or portable option best suits the property’s needs. Clear understanding of these details can help ensure the project results in a safe, functional, and accessible entryway tailored to individual mobility requirements.

Wheelchair Ramp Installation Questions
What types of properties can benefit from wheelchair ramp installation? Residential homes, apartment complexes, and commercial buildings can all be improved with wheelchair ramps to enhance accessibility.
What are common materials used for wheelchair ramps? Aluminum, wood, and composite materials are frequently used to create durable and safe ramps.
Is a wheelchair ramp suitable for all types of doorways? Ramps can be designed to fit various doorway styles, including steps, thresholds, and uneven surfaces.
What should property owners consider when planning a ramp installation? Accessibility needs, space availability, and compliance with local building codes are important factors to review.
